Property Details for 19 Downey St, Bexley

19 Downey St, Bexley is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ces. The property has a land size of 367m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2025. There are other 3 bedroom House sold in Bexley in the last 12 months.

Last Listing description (September 2025)

A classic bungalow refreshed for modern family life, this conveniently located home has a warm and welcoming atmosphere that offers incredible appeal to upsizers and downsizers alike.
The stylish facade is matched by cleverly updated interiors, with a neutral palette and crisp white plantation shutters throughout. The comfortable single level floorplan includes three bedrooms and a versatile sunroom, as well as ample space for indoor and outdoor socialising.
Claiming a prime corner position in a family-friendly pocket of Bexley, this ready-to-love home is an easy walk from both Bexley and Evatt Parks, along with the local cafe and handy bus links.

The village heart of Bexley is only a two-minute drive away, while there's also an excellent selection of primary and high schools nearby, including private, OC and selective options.

• Great street appeal with garden-lined facade, dual frontage
• Central dining room with fireplace, spacious rear living area
• Undercover and sunlit alfresco settings, level easy-care yard
• Timber/granite kitchen includes a stainless oven, gas cook top
• Three double bedrooms, all have mirrored built-in wardrobes
• Main bedroom connects to north west facing sunroom or study
• Stylish modern bathroom features full-height tiles, rain shower
• Bedrooms/living area all air conditioned, garden storage shed
• Secure roller door off Mimosa St to garage and extra car spot
• Walk to the local aquatic centre and Bardwell Valley Parklands
• Five-minute drive from Kogarah, Rockdale and Hurstville CBDs

About Bexley 2207

The size of Bexley is approximately 4.3 square kilometres. It has 18 parks covering nearly 11.8% of total area. The population of Bexley in 2016 was 19733 people. By 2021 the population was 19646 showing a population decline of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bexley is 30-39 years. Households in Bexley are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bexley work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 71.20% of the homes in Bexley were owner-occupied compared with 70.50% in 2016.

Bexley has 8,347 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Bexley have seen a 55.09%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 27.85%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Bexley is $1,848,262 while the median value for Units is $841,530.
  • Houses have a median rent of $830 while Units have a median rent of $630.
There are currently 14 properties listed for sale, and 30 properties listed for rent in Bexley on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 286 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Bexley.
